Differentiates through a "quiet luxury" approach, using superior materials like ultra-soft, padded Nappa leather for the straps and a smooth leather-lined, fully wrapped footbed. The design is elevated with a more architectural and fashion-forward sole that is sculpted or squared-off, moving it away from a purely functional look to a designer piece. Marketing and branding should focus on sophistication, minimalist elegance, and its identity as a versatile "city sandal" that bridges the gap between high fashion and all-day comfort. Offered in a curated, monochromatic color palette (e.g., black, ivory, tan, olive) to reinforce the minimalist, high-end positioning.
